欢迎光临庆城庞斌网络有限公司司官网!
全国咨询热线:13107842030
当前位置: 首页 > 新闻动态

php数据库如何实现数据排序 php数据库ORDER BY的高级用法

时间:2025-11-28 19:14:37

php数据库如何实现数据排序 php数据库ORDER BY的高级用法
警惕指针算术: 指针算术(ptr + n)是根据指针类型的大小进行偏移的。
这意味着恶意脚本不会被浏览器执行,而是作为普通文本显示,从而有效地防止了XSS攻击。
3分钟智能生成,行业唯一具备查重功能,自动避雷废标项 24 查看详情 分离关注点: 尽管本教程演示了在PHP中直接生成内联样式,但在更复杂的项目中,推荐将样式(CSS)与内容(HTML)和逻辑(PHP)分离。
""" try: with open('status.txt', 'r', encoding='utf-8') as file: status = file.readline().strip() # 读取第一行并去除空白符 return status if status else "文件无内容" except FileNotFoundError: return "错误:status.txt 文件未找到!
为了避免遍历原型链上的属性,通常会配合 Object.prototype.hasOwnProperty.call() 方法进行检查。
SQL注入、XSS、命令注入、文件包含?
解决方案: 降级NDK版本:这是解决Py_REFCNT错误最有效的方法之一。
arr_3d = np.arange(1, 28).reshape(3, 3, 3) # 对 axis=0 和 axis=2 同时求和 result = np.sum(arr_3d, axis=(0, 2)) print("arr_3d shape:", arr_3d.shape) # (3, 3, 3) print("sum(axis=(0, 2)) result:", result) # [42 51 60] print("result shape:", result.shape) # (3,) # 原始的 (3, 3, 3) 经过 axis=(0, 2) 聚合,只剩下中间的维度 (3,)这在处理复杂数据时,能让你一次性完成多个维度的聚合,非常高效。
通过将构造函数设为私有,防止其他代码随意创建多个对象。
首先,我们定义一个结构体,比如:struct Student { int id; char name[20]; float gpa; };接着,我们可以创建一个Student类型的数组: 立即学习“C++免费学习笔记(深入)”;Student students[3] = { {101, "Alice", 3.8f}, {102, "Bob", 3.5f}, {103, "Charlie", 3.9f} };现在,关键来了,如何用指针来访问这个数组?
/* #cgo LDFLAGS: -lz // ... 其他C头文件和代码 ... */ import "C"这行指令指示Cgo在编译时链接名为z的库,即zlib库。
在使用get_records_menu时,如果表中的数据量很大,可以考虑添加WHERE条件,以减少查询的数据量,提高性能。
3.2 模型关系定义 在 Recruitment 模型和 User 模型中定义 belongsToMany 关系。
Golang主要负责数据处理和API提供。
利用这些角度和长度,可以通过以下公式计算翼点的坐标: p1_x = x2 - arrow_head_length * cos(angle - arrow_head_angle) p1_y = y2 - arrow_head_length * sin(angle - arrow_head_angle) p2_x = x2 - arrow_head_length * cos(angle + arrow_head_angle) p2_y = y2 - arrow_head_length * sin(angle + arrow_head_angle) 最终,箭头的三个顶点就是 (x2, y2)、(p1_x, p1_y) 和 (p2_x, p2_y)。
webdriver_manager 能够自动管理浏览器驱动程序,简化配置过程。
避免频繁使用:过度依赖 dynamic_cast 可能说明设计问题,应优先考虑虚函数和多态行为。
首先通过http.Get快速发送GET请求,或手动创建Client和Request以更好控制细节。
它将返回一个包含所有匹配文本字符串的列表。
list_p = [10, 20, 30, 40, 50] list_q = [10, 20, 35, 40, 50] differing_positions = [] first_diff_index = -1 # 遍历两个列表,找出所有不同位置的元素 for index, (item_p, item_q) in enumerate(zip(list_p, list_q)): if item_p != item_q: differing_positions.append((index, item_p, item_q)) if first_diff_index == -1: first_diff_index = index print(f"所有不同位置的元素: {differing_positions}") # 输出: [(2, 30, 35)] if first_diff_index != -1: print(f"第一个不同位置的索引是: {first_diff_index}") # 输出: 2 else: print("两个列表在相同长度部分完全一致。

本文链接:http://www.stevenknudson.com/55834_678bbe.html